samba服务器由什么组成?
samba服务器主要由三部分组成:服务器软件、客户端软件以及网络通信协议,服务器软件用于提供文件共享、打印服务等功能;客户端软件允许用户访问服务器上的资源;网络通信协议则确保数据的传输和通信,samba服务器广泛应用于企业网络环境,可实现不同操作系统间的文件共享和打印服务。
根据您的要求,我已经对文章进行了修改和润色,以下是修改后的内容:
Samba服务器的构成与功能解析
随着信息技术的飞速发展,网络资源共享已经成为企业和个人不可或缺的需求,在这样的背景下,Samba服务器作为一款开源的软件,广泛应用于文件和打印服务的共享,为网络环境中的用户提供了极大的便利,Samba服务器究竟由哪些部分组成?又具有哪些功能特点呢?本文将对此进行详细解析。
Samba服务器概述
Samba是在Linux和UNIX系统上实现SMB协议的软件,SMB协议是Server Message Block的缩写,主要用于局域网内的文件和打印服务共享,通过Samba服务器,用户可以在不同的操作系统之间实现文件和资源的共享。
Samba服务器的组成部分
核心组件
Samba服务器的核心包括Samba守护进程(smbd)和NMB守护进程(nmbd),Samba守护进程负责处理文件和打印服务请求,而NMB守护进程则负责处理网络浏览和名称服务请求,这两个守护进程共同构成了Samba服务器的运行基础,确保用户能够通过网络访问共享资源。
共享目录和打印机配置
在Samba服务器上,用户可以轻松配置共享目录和打印机,共享目录让用户可以将本地目录设置为共享,以便网络中的其他用户访问;而打印机配置则是将本地打印机设置为共享,使其他用户可以在网络上使用该打印机进行打印,这些配置信息都保存在Samba服务器的配置文件中。
Samba配置文件
Samba服务器的核心配置文件是samba.conf,管理员可以在此定义共享目录和打印机的访问权限、用户身份验证方式等,正确设置配置文件对于Samba服务器的正常运行至关重要。
用户和组管理
Samba服务器支持用户和组的管理,用户管理包括创建用户账户、设置密码、分配权限等;组管理则是将多个用户组织到一个组中,以便对组进行统一的权限管理,这种管理方式可以简化权限设置,提高管理效率。
安全性和身份验证
Samba服务器的安全性和身份验证机制是其核心组成部分,Samba支持多种身份验证方式,如本地身份验证、NIS(Network Information Service)身份验证、LDAP(Lightweight Directory Access Protocol)身份验证等,Samba还提供了访问控制列表(ACL)等安全机制,确保只有授权的用户才能访问共享资源。
Samba服务器的功能特点
- 跨平台兼容性:Samba服务器支持多种操作系统,包括Linux、Windows等,实现了不同系统间的无缝连接。
- 强大的文件共享功能:用户可以轻松实现文件和打印服务的共享,提高了资源的利用率。
- 灵活的身份验证方式:Samba支持多种身份验证方式,可以根据实际需求选择合适的身份验证方式。
- 丰富的管理工具:Samba提供了丰富的管理工具,如smbclient、smbpass等,方便管理员进行配置和管理。
- 良好的可扩展性:Samba服务器具有良好的可扩展性,可以根据实际需求进行定制和扩展,满足不断变化的网络需求。
通过对Samba服务器的组成部分的深入了解,我们可以更好地掌握其运行原理和功能特点,在实际应用中,我们可以根据实际需求进行配置和管理,以实现网络资源共享的目标。
